To support Windows XP we must avoid using the 64bit variants of the
atomicIncrement/atomicDecrement operations which are only supported from
Windows 2003 and up.
This patch rolls back the minimum Win32 API version to WinNT 5.1 (32bit WinXP),
and adds a new flag to indicate the support of 64bit atomics.
The new flag is now also used to support MIPS and other architectures
without 64bit intrinsics, instead of hacking in poor support.
This also extends the atomic operations to sparc64 which was previously
skipped because it did not work with __exchange_and_add.

When loading http://www.w3.org/TR/xpath-datamodel/, Coordinated Graphics draws
vertically scaled contents. It is because there is the difference between the
size of a layer and the size of CoordinatedBackingStore.
Currently, LayerTreeRenderer notifies the size to CoordinatedBackingStore
at the moment of creating, updating and removing a tile. However, it is not
necessary to send tile-related messages when the size of layer is changed.
So this patch resets the size of CoordinatedBackingStore when receiving the
message that is created when the size is changed: SyncLayerState.
There is no current way to reliably test flicker issues.

We use QProcess::start() with a commandline string to start the web process
and the string is treated by QProcess as a whitespace delimeted list of the
command and the arguments, thus we have to escape the path to the web process
binary so that if the path contains spaces we still run the appropriate command.

The current suspend / resume infrastructure turned out to be insufficient to cover
all corner cases during transitions between gestures of complex gesture chains.
The requirements for robust suspend / resume handling are:
- Keep the content suspended while the user is continuously interacting,
eg. does not lift the finger between transition from a pan to a pinch gesture
and vice versa.
- The content should not be suspended unnecessarily (like for a tap gesture),
only during panning and scroll animation (flick), as well as pinch zoom and scale
animation (also includes double-tap-to-zoom).
- The content should never end up stuck in suspended state after long gesture
chains and continuous interaction.
This patch reintroduces reference counting based suspension in form of a new
ViewportInteractionTracker member class to make it possible to reliably control the
suspend / resume cycles during scrolling and scaling.
During continuous gestures, while the user is interacting, the reference count is
increased without actually suspending the content to prevent resuming unnecessarily
during continuous interaction. At the same time this also assures that the page is
not suspended for simple tap gestures, which was a side-effect of the previous
approach based on update deferrers.
The newly added functionality replaces boolean members that tried to achive the
above requirements.
Additionally this patch also removes the redundant m_hasSuspendedContent member
from the PageViewportController since WebPageProxy already keeps this information.

Since r137597 Qt uses the device pixel ratio of the underlying
platform window as the device pixel ratio in WebCore.
The tiles are rendered with the effective scale (scale adjusted with
the device scale factor) and the projection matrix is also adjusted
with the device pixel ratio when painting.
As a result we can follow the same approach as QtQuick and all the
coordinates in PageViewportController need to be in device independent
pixels (UI pixels) thus we do no longer need to adjust with the device
pixel ratio when calculating the viewport attributes.
This simplifies the logic significantly and increases robustness,
but does not allow to set a custom device pixel ratio different from
the factor of the underlying platform (eg. for testing purposes).
This patch is conceptually a follow-up of r137597 and fixes layout
and canvas size on retina display.

This issue is visible when loading the full-sized image in the
flickrview example by clicking on a thumbnail.
Because of css device adaptation the code already changed in
trunk somewhat but the issue is also visible there, both on
retina and non-retina displays.
The problem here is that the visible rect that is set in
WebPage::sendViewportAttributesChanged() is incorrect because
it includes a rounding error if dpr != 1.0 since the stored
viewport size has integer precision, additionally there is also
a dependency problem since the constructed visible rect does
not include the UI-side scale that might be applied later in
page viewport controller due to the changed attributes.
This is especially visible on Flickr since the full size images
are shown in an overlay and an invalid visible rect results in
wrong overlay size.
In trunk this codepath is also used by css device adaptation
thus we might need a more comprehensive fix there, but since
we currently do not support css device adaptation we can revert
http://trac.webkit.org/changeset/136231 in this branch.

Since HiDPI support has been added and enabled in Qt we ended up
painting incorrectly scaled content on high-resolution screens.
Because the intrinsic device pixel ratio is always taken into
account by Qt when painting to high-resolution screens we should
automatically obtain the scale ratio from the window in which the
item is rendered instead of setting it in QML.
Qt does not make it possible to override the device pixel ratio
of the native window, therefore our experimental QML API for setting
a custom value is of no use any more and should be removed.
This patch fixes the scaling issue on Mac retina display by querying
the underlying window for the device scale factor and applying it to
the backing store and the scene-graph rendering of the content node.
Additionally removes the experimental API and related API tests.
